Compliance context
Local Law 84 (LL84)
Under Local Law 97, buildings over 25,000 sq ft face carbon caps with fines of $268 per metric ton of CO₂e over the limit, phasing in from 2024.

Frequently asked questions
What is 1924 - 1928 2nd Ave's energy grade?
1924 - 1928 2nd Ave scores 12 out of 100 on ENERGY STAR — band D (Lowest band (1–54)) — in its 2022 New York City disclosure. Scores are national percentiles against similar buildings; 75+ qualifies for ENERGY STAR certification.
How much energy does 1924 - 1928 2nd Ave use?
Its 2022 site energy-use intensity was 101.7 kBtu/ft² (155.4 kBtu/ft² source) across 44,640 sq ft, including 363,156 kWh of electricity.
What are 1924 - 1928 2nd Ave's carbon emissions?
1924 - 1928 2nd Ave reported 280 tCO₂e of greenhouse-gas emissions (6.3 kgCO₂e/ft²) for 2022. Under Local Law 97, buildings over 25,000 sq ft face carbon caps with fines of $268 per metric ton of CO₂e over the limit, phasing in from 2024.
